你查询的IP:[123.206.161.107]  地理位置:中国–上海–上海

最新查询122.64.152.15 116.196.83.244 116.1.144.132 119.8.6.75 117.22.234.135 218.192.180.196 210.15.169.243 121.16.227.195 221.8.138.97 123.206.161.107 116.199.128.173 220.248.127.134 202.69.4.93 203.99.16.28 211.96.107.195 61.4.80.180 210.2.193.152 123.56.35.109 61.29.128.216 202.123.96.231 124.67.228.176 202.122.128.215 124.128.219.204 202.149.160.45 121.76.73.85 117.22.52.99 166.111.243.134 123.101.153.149 202.150.16.8 202.10.64.9 203.90.192.223